Our services

Atipica was founded to support couples navigating meaningful differences in culture, language, and identity.

Over time, we recognised that many couples experience similar relational challenges when their differences are not fully understood, whether those differences relate to neurodivergence, sexual identity, cultural background, or other ways of experiencing the world.

Today, Atipica offers specialised counselling for couples who want a space where difference is respected, individuality is valued, and both partners can feel genuinely seen and understood.

  • Counselling for Neurodivergent Couples

    When one or both partners are neurodivergent (e.g. ADHD, autism), communication and emotional connection may look different.

    Our counsellors are trained to help couples understand each other’s perspectives, reduce frustration, and reconnect in a way that works for them.

  • Counselling for International Couples

    When partners come from different countries or cultures, misunderstandings can easily arise, from language and traditions to family expectations.

    We help couples build bridges instead of walls, using practical tools and a culturally sensitive approach.

  • Counselling for LGBTQ+ Couples

    LGBTQ+ couples often navigate challenges that go beyond the relationship itself, from identity to societal pressures.

    We offer a safe and inclusive space where each partner can feel heard and supported, without having to explain the basics.
